## Deployment

FareForge evaluates shipping-fee rules at request time. Deploys are immutable: build the container, push to the Larkspur registry, promote through staging. Never edit rules on a running instance — rules live in the versioned rulepack, and the engine hot-reloads on promotion. Smoke test with the sample carts in /fixtures before promoting to prod. Rollback is a re-promotion of the previous rulepack tag, nothing else. On startup, the engine reads its environment and expects the following configuration values.

deployment values, hafop-fahag:
wenael:
  pin: 9737
  metrics_host: metrics.wenael.lumicsys.internal
  tenant: holwyn
  seal: seal_b99b9847

## Deployment

The Murmora consent banner ships behind a staged rollout: internal, then the Velden region pilot, then global. Each stage requires a sign-off recorded in the release tracker before promotion. Rollback is a single config revert; no redeploy needed. The stage gates and current rollout values are as follows.

service settings:
[istael]
team = gilath
access_code = ac_468cdf
owner = casdor.gilox
host = istael.kelviforge.internal
port = 5432
peer = quenwyn.braskworks.corp
salt = 6678df32
pin = 7400

### Account Recovery — Crashloom Plugin Portal

If your plugin account for the Crashloom crash-report pipeline gets locked (usually after too many failed symbol-upload attempts), don't open a new account — your dSYM mappings won't carry over. Instead, run the recovery flow from the plugin console. It verifies your plugin manifest, then prompts for the recovery passphrase below.

recovery phrase for kajep-kagag: quenwyn-fendor-frador

## Runbook: Build agent clock skew

Symptom: Harwick CI jobs fail signature checks or produce artifacts with future timestamps. Cause: agents in the Eastvale pool drift when the local time daemon loses its upstream. Do not manually set clocks. Instead, restart the timekeeper unit on the affected agent, confirm skew is under 200ms with the drift probe, then requeue the failed jobs. If drift recurs within an hour, cordon the agent and flag it for reimage. The timekeeper should be running with these values.

service settings:
oliath:
  log_level: debug
  metrics_host: metrics.oliath.zemvarsys.internal
  pool_size: 8